Hard Candy: The Scientific Balance of "Glass-Like" Texture

The biggest challenge in sugar reduction for hard candy is preserving its crystal-clear appearance and crisp snap. Traditional sucrose provides not only sweetness but also clarity and brittleness. Without it, candies often turn cloudy, fragile, or sticky.

Emerging Solution:

Allulose contributes mild caramelization, restoring both color and layered flavor;

Isomaltulose ensures structural stability under high heat, preventing stickiness.

A European functional candy brand has successfully applied this combination in vitamin throat lozenges, earning strong traction in pharmacy channels.


Gummies: Balancing Bounce and Sweetness with the "Golden Triangle"

For gummies, the key challenge lies in balancing volume, elasticity, and sweetness. Remove sugar, and gummies collapse or harden, sometimes cracking within weeks.

Golden Triangle Formulation:

Allulose regulates sweetness and syrup flow;

Monk fruit extract delivers zero-calorie, high-intensity sweetness;

Prebiotic fiber syrup provides bulk, maintains chewiness, and adds a digestive health claim.

In Japan, a collagen + hyaluronic acid low-sugar gummy using this formula quickly became a bestseller-positioned as both a beauty and health product.


Chews: The Dual Challenge of Plasticity and Emulsification

Chews depend heavily on stretchability and emulsification stability, making sugar reduction even more complex. Sugar is not only a sweetener but also the structural binder.

Solution Pathways:

Maltitol + oligosaccharide fibers restore volume and chew;

Lecithin emulsifier systems stabilize functional oils (e.g., Omega-3);

Multi-component blends prevent crystallization while maintaining smooth texture.

In the U.S., a sports nutrition brand launched low-sugar energy chews enriched with caffeine and electrolytes-earning a following among fitness enthusiasts.
